Job description

As part of an expansion to our Radiology Services, we are looking for enthusiastic individuals to come and join our dynamic Radiology Team at Dartford and Gravesham NHS Trust. We are looking for Band 5/6 Radiographers.


The successful candidates will rotate through Darent Valley Hospital, Gravesend Radiology, Queen Marys Sidcup, and the North Kent CDC. Please note that Banding will be dependent on candidates' experience and qualifications.


We currently have over 70 Radiographers working in our Trust and we have an extensive range of modalities including DR, CT, MRI, ultrasound, breast imaging, nuclear medicine, bone densitometry, Lithotripsy, interventional and cardiac angiography, and all aspects of general and fluoroscopic radiography.


Radiographer role extension/CPD is actively encouraged and supported in Radiology. Examples include: Appendicular and Axial, CT Head, MRI, and lower and upper GI reporting. We currently have one Consultant Radiographer in Breast Imaging.


With a view to seven-day working and enhancing our Radiology Service, flexible hours are expected as part-time or full-time, working weekends and evenings as part of core hours.


The Department is recognised for excellent education and training opportunities, with several staff undertaking postgraduate studies.


The post holder will work as part of a multidisciplinary team within the Directorate.


The Post Holder Will

Participate in all activities within the Radiology departments under DGT. Primarily provide a radiographic service to CT patients, A&E/UCC patients, GP patients, Outpatients, and Inpatients including mobile and Theatre Radiography.


Undertake on-call/OH/shift working, standby/Nights, and flexible working practices that meet the needs of the service.


Be involved in service developments within WCRO division.
